Farm Application Reservoirs: Varieties, Capacities, and Characteristics
Selecting the right sprayer reservoir is crucial for efficient farm management. These reservoirs come in a variety of forms, from basic plastic tanks to more sophisticated stainless steel assemblies. Sizes commonly range from smaller 50-gallon models for spot treatments to large 1000-gallon systems meant for covering extensive acreage. Key aspects to consider include construction (plastic, stainless steel, or polyetheylene), tank shape (round, rectangular, or specialized), emptying ports, overflow valves, and the presence of incorporated mixers to ensure even solution blending. Furthermore, some new application reservoir assemblies offer sophisticated features like level gauges and GPS connectivity.
